Abstract :
With the improvement of living quality, people demand higher and higher air quality in buildings. That leads to performance improving for air-conditioner control systems. This paper presented a control system for a fresh air conditioner. Firstly, it designed a controller for one type of fresh air conditioners. It was developed with sensor module, display module and unit control module by using very cheap microcontroller STC89C51. The fresh air valve will be controlled via judging the concentration of carbon dioxide. Except for the concentration of carbon dioxide, the sensor module will collect temperature and humidity data. Whole hardware design procedure is elaborated in this paper. Secondly, a client software developed to control a fresh air conditioner with mobile terminators, such as smart phone, tablet computer, is discussed. Through the control system developed in this paper, a fresh air conditioner can monitor and control indoor air quality better.
